Apogee Enterprises, Inc. ((APOG)) advanced 6.9% or $1.05 to $16.20 after the glass products maker reported total revenues in the first quarter ending on June 2 rose 1% to $154.1 million compared to $153.3 million in the same period last year. Net earnings in the quarter swung to $1.61 million or 6 cents per diluted share compared to net loss of $2.18 million or 8 cents per share a year ago earlier.
The company increased earnings outlook for fiscal 2013 to 48 cents to 58 cents per share.
Bed Bath & Beyond Inc. ((BBBY)) declined 14.7% or $10.86 to $62.81 after the retail store chain reported total revenues in the first quarter ending on May 26 grew 5.1% to $2.22 billion compared to $2.11 billion in the same period last year. Comparable store sales increase declined to 3% from increase of 7% in last year quarter.
Net income in the quarter soared 24% to $206.8 million or 89 cents per diluted share compared to $180.6 million or 72 cents per share a year ago.
The retailer estimated fiscal second quarter net earnings per share between 97 cents to $1.03. On May 9, the company agreed to acquire all outstanding shares of Cost Plus, Inc. a home decorating items and gifts retailer.
ConAgra Foods, Inc. ((CAG)) gained 3.3% or 82 cents to $25.42 after the food company reported fourth quarter net rose 6.3% to $3.41 billion compared to $3.21 billion in the same period last year. Net loss in the quarter swung to $86.2 million or 21 cents per diluted share compared to net profit of $250.1 million or 60 cents per share a year ago.
For fiscal 2013 the company expected 6% to 8% growth of comparable EPS base of $1.84 in fiscal 2012 as pension accounting change was adopted in the fourth quarter.
CarMax, Inc. ((KMX)) dropped 4.4% or $1.51 to $26.39 after the holding company reported total revenues in the first quarter ending in May rose 4% to $2.77 billion compared to $2.68 billion in the same period last year. Used unit sales in comparable stores were flat for the quarter. Net income in the quarter slid 4.4% to $120.7 million or 52 cents per diluted share compared to $125.5 million or 54 cents per share a year ago earlier.
Wholesale unit sales fell 2% in the quarter from increases of 32% and 52% in the first quarter of last two years.
Micron Technology, Inc. ((MU)) slumped 5.3% or 33 cents to $5.79 after the memory chip maker said third quarter net sales rose 1.4% to $2.17 billion from $2.14 billion in the same quarter last year. Net loss in the quarter swung to $320 million or 32 cents per diluted share compared to $75 million or 7 cents per share for the year ago quarter.
Philip Morris International Inc. ((PM)) decreased 1.9% or $1.74 to $86.77 after the cigarette manufacturer revised its 2012 reported diluted earnings per share forecast in a range of $5.10 to $5.20 on a constant currency basis compared to its April forecast of $5.20 to $5.30 a share.
Red Hat, Inc. ((RHT)) plunged 5.6% or $3.20 to $53.30 after the software company reported total revenues in the first quarter ending in May soared 19% to $314.7 million compared to $264.7 million in the same period last year. Net income in the quarter surged 15% to $37.5 million or 19 cents per diluted share compared to $32.5 million or 17 cents per share a year ago.
Subscription revenue for the quarter was $272.6 million increased 21% from a year ago period.
Rite Aid Corporation ((RAD)) soared 7.2% or 9 cents to $1.26 after the retail drugstore chain said first quarter revenues increased 1.2% to $6.5 billion from $6.4 billion last year. Same store sales for the quarter increased 2.5% over the prior-year period, consisting of a 2.7% increase in front end sales and a 2.4% increase in pharmacy sales.
Net loss in the quarter narrowed 55% to $28.1 million or 3 cents per diluted share compared to net loss of $63.1 million or 7 cents per share last year.
Steelcase Inc. ((SCS)) gained 3.5% or 30 cents to $8.86 after the office furniture maker reported total revenues in the first quarter ending on May 25 grew 5.6% to $675.2 million compared to $639.4 million in the same period last year. Net income in the quarter surged 76% to $13.2 million or 10 cents per diluted share compared to $7.5 million or 6 cents per share a year ago.
Sonic Corp. ((SONC)) increased 2.3% or 22 cents to $9.56 after the restaurant operator reported total revenues in the third quarter ending in May fell to $149.4 million compared to $152.1 million in the same period last year. Net income in the quarter swung to $14.41 million or 24 cents per diluted share compared to net loss of $4.65 million or 8 cents per share a year ago earlier.
